2005 Renault Clio vs. 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ara

To start off, both 2005 Renault Clio and 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ara were released in the same year (2005).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,490 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ara (165 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 92 more horse power than 2005 Renault Clio. (73 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ara should accelerate faster than 2005 Renault Clio.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ara weights approximately 300 kg more than 2005 Renault Clio.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Renault Clio.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ara (220 Nm) has 115 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Renault Clio. (105 Nm). This means 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Renault Clio.

Compare all specifications:

2005 Renault Clio 2005 Suzuki Grand Vitara
Make Renault Suzuki
Model Clio Grand Vitara
Year Released 2005 2005
Body Type Hatchback SUV
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1460 cc 2490 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 6 cylinders
Engine Type in-line V
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 73 HP 165 HP
Engine RPM 4000 RPM 4000 RPM
Torque 105 Nm 220 Nm
Engine Bore Size 76 mm 84 mm
Engine Stroke Size 80.5 mm 75 mm
Engine Compression Ratio 17.9:1 9.5:1
Drive Type Front 4WD
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 3 doors 4 doors
Vehicle Weight 1165 kg 1465 kg
Vehicle Length 3990 mm 4180 mm
Vehicle Width 1710 mm 1790 mm
Vehicle Height 1500 mm 1730 mm
Wheelbase Size 2630 mm 2490 mm
Fuel Consumption 4.3 L/100km 10.7 L/100km
Fuel Consumption City 5.3 L/100km 12.4 L/100km
Fuel Consumption Overall 4.6 L/100km 11.8 L/100km
Fuel Tank Capacity 55 L 64 L
